How they compare
Argentina currently reports 43.1% against 39.4% in Kazakhstan, a difference of 3.7%.
That makes Argentina's figure about 1.1 times Kazakhstan's.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Argentina has been ahead every year.
Argentina ranks 18th and Kazakhstan ranks 20th of 36 countries.
Argentina has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
